Gday John,
you are not far from Multihull Land, just down the road on the Gold Coast. If you want to see boats in the flesh so to speak there are a number of boat brokers based at and business called "BoatWorks". Trust me its boaters heaven. There are normally a lot of multis on the hard with the majority for sale through on site brokers. Just one out of the hat check Multihull Solutions. They normally have a wide range of multis including Lagoons and FPs on display. They often have open days for potential buyers to get on board the boats and have a look around. If you want to talk about Lagoon, FPs or other multis you can normally find a facebook owns site for each brand.
